Transaction 4137a0ba68ebb952115cb39e52d143bc23e48f5e3a8000f7e2b616314e37207e
2 Input
2 Outputs
- 4137a0ba68ebb952115cb39e52d143bc23e48f5e3a8000f7e2b616314e37207e:0
- 4137a0ba68ebb952115cb39e52d143bc23e48f5e3a8000f7e2b616314e37207e:1
value 66364
address 18KhWjyjXGeefdb21xeNcVL67fH2SBYLGX
value 1013416
address 129V69mLQo2pQkLtQTSprSwrXXhJsUo3fe